2. EIZO FlexScan S2133
21.3-inch screen with 1600 x 1200 native resolution (4:3 aspect ratio).
IPS (in-plane switching) LCD panel (LED backlit) with 178° viewing angle.
420 cd/m2 brightness.
A stand with 82 mm height adjustment, 40° tilt, 70° swivel, and portrait mode viewing.
DisplayPort, DVI-D 24 pin, and D-Sub mini 15 pin inputs.
USB hub with one upstream and two downstream ports.
6 ms gray-to-gray response time for smooth display of video.
3. EIZO FlexScan S1923 and FlexScan S1903
19-inch screen with 1280 x 1024 native resolution (5:4 aspect ratio).
250 cd/m2 brightness.
EyeCare mode that lowers brightness to 3 cd/m2 to help reduce eye fatigue in dimly-lit offices.
A Stand with 100 mm height adjustment, 30° tilt, 70° swivel, and portrait mode viewing is available for both models. A basic stand with 30° tilt is also available for the FlexScan S1903.
DVI-D 24 pin, and D-Sub mini 15 pin inputs.
Dual 0.5 watt internal speakers and a headphone jack.
Compatibility with older graphics boards that output a sync-on-green signal.
VA (vertical alignment) LCD panel (LED backlit) with 178° viewing angle for the FlexScan S1923.
TN (twisted neumatic) LCD panel (LED backlit) with 170°/160° viewing angle for the FlexScan S1903.
